Electrician Job Responsibilities:
Using contract drawings and specifications install conduit, wire, support fixtures, lighting and devices.
Coordinate with architectural and mechanical trades personnel in the installation of project required equipment and materials.
Assist in activities that require all personnel to support a major activity, such as a demolition activity within the space.
Inspect and test electrical systems, including fuses, transformers and circuit breakers.
Stay apprised of revisions to National Electric Code (NEC) and other relevant legislation, building and safety regulations.
